What it does
What
Education/trainingArts/culture/heritage/scienceWho
Children/young PeopleOther Defined GroupsThe General Public/mankindHow
Makes Grants To IndividualsMakes Grants To OrganisationsProvides Advocacy/advice/informationSponsors Or Undertakes ResearchCharitable objects
TO PROMOTE THE ADVANCEMENT OF EDUCATION IN THE DIGITAL HUMANITIES, THROUGH THE DEVELOPMENT AND USE OF COMPUTATIONAL METHODS IN RESEARCH AND TEACHING IN THE HUMANITIES AND RELATED EDUCATIONAL DISCIPLINES WITH PARTICULAR REFERENCE BUT NOT LIMITED TO LINGUISTIC COMPUTING.
Governing document: CONSTITUTION ADOPTED 02/04/1980AS AMENDED ON 07/06/1982AS AMENDED ON 03/06/1987AS AMENDED ON 04/06/2008AS AMENDED ON 18/07/2012AS AMENDED ON 15/07/2013
